walk off

英 [wɔːk ɒf]

美 [wɔːk ɔːf]

走开; 离开; 使走开

英英释义

verb

  • go away from
    1. The actor walked off before he got his cue
    2. I got annoyed and just walked off
    Synonym:walk away
  • take without permission
    1. he walked off with my wife!
    2. The thief walked off with my gold watch
